In a troubled duchy on the periphery of the Empire, an independence movement has taken root. Its adherents want to sever all ties with Earth, her empire and the Church! Social unrest is spreading quickly and dangerously as imperial loyalists and the independence seekers clash with escalating violence. The emperor fears the outbreak of a civil war that may embroil neighboring systems into a wider conflict, endangering the Pax Imperator.
The Third Fleet of the Imperial Navy is dispatched to the troubled duchy. Zephyrinus Zapatas and his fellow marines are charged with helping the loyalists re-establish order and stamp out the independence movement before it spreads any further. The rebels, however, are many, well organized and, prepared to fight tooth and nail to the bitter end.
Meanwhile, from far beyond the empire's borders, an ancient enemy returns. Nearly forgotten, dismissed as legend by many, the ancient foe arrives, catching the Empire unawares. Their agenda: Genocide! The Empire must suddenly pivot from fighting a virulent, political ideology to facing an existential threat.
Billions of lives are at stake.
